Power Capacity and Runtime
Choosing the right 1000Wh power station hinges on understanding its capacity and runtime, as these directly affect how many times you can fully charge your e-bike. A 1000Wh station can typically recharge an e-bike battery multiple times, depending on the battery’s size. The actual runtime varies based on the bike’s power consumption, usually allowing for 20 to 60 miles per full charge. Lower energy draw and higher efficiency extend riding time per charge. Keep in mind, factors like riding conditions, assist level, and accessories powered by the station also influence runtime. To maximize performance, pick a station with a continuous output that meets or exceeds your e-bike’s maximum charging current, ensuring quick, reliable charging without slowdowns.

Battery Type and Lifespan
The type of battery in a 1000Wh power station substantially impacts its overall durability and ability to handle frequent use. I find that Lithium Iron Phosphate (LiFePO4) batteries stand out because they offer over 3,000 charge cycles, making them ideal for long-term reliability. Their chemical stability and thermal resilience outperform typical lithium-ion options, ensuring safer operation and longer life. A good Battery Management System (BMS) further extends lifespan by preventing overcharging, deep discharges, and temperature issues. The number of charge cycles directly correlates with durability, so opting for a battery with higher cycles means better value over time. Regular maintenance, avoiding complete discharges, and proper charging techniques can considerably boost the battery’s longevity, ensuring consistent E-bike charging for years.
Recharging Speed and Methods
When choosing a 1000Wh power station for E-bike charging, recharging speed plays a crucial role in keeping your rides seamless and efficient. Fast recharging options like AC fast charging can restore the station in just 1-2 hours, minimizing downtime. Solar charging with built-in MPPT controllers offers eco-friendly recharging outdoors, though it may take 4-8 hours depending on sunlight. Car or DC input options provide convenient recharging on the go, typically requiring 4-6 hours for a full charge. Having multiple methods gives you flexibility to recharge quickly when needed or gradually when time permits. Additionally, fast-charging ports like USB-C PD can speed up recharging for connected devices and the station itself, ensuring you’re always ready for your next ride.

Safety Features and Protections
Safety features and protections are crucial considerations to guarantee your power station operates reliably and safely during E-bike charging. I look for units equipped with advanced Battery Management Systems (BMS) that prevent overcharging, over-discharging, short circuits, and thermal overloads, ensuring safe operation. Multiple safety protections like overload, over-voltage, over-current, and temperature controls are essential to safeguard both the device and the user. I also verify that the power station meets certified safety standards, such as UL certification, indicating it adheres to rigorous safety and quality benchmarks. Built-in circuit protection mechanisms are a must, as they automatically shut down or limit power during fault conditions, preventing damage or hazards. Safety indicators or alarms that alert me to overheating or voltage issues are additional features I prioritize for peace of mind.

How Do Temperature Extremes Affect Power Station Performance?
Think of your power station as a brave traveler crossing varied terrains. Extreme temperatures, whether scorching or freezing, challenge its performance like rugged mountains or icy rivers. High heat can cause overheating and damage, while cold can reduce battery efficiency and slow charging. I’ve seen how keeping devices within recommended temperature ranges guarantees they work smoothly, just like a traveler staying on safe paths, protecting your power station’s longevity and performance.
